Summary
The facility failed to ensure the Minimum Data Set (MDS) assessment was completed accurately for one resident. Specifically, the Annual MDS assessment documented that the resident, who was severely cognitively impaired, was taking an antipsychotic medication. However, a review of the resident's electronic health record, including physician orders and the medication administration record, showed that the resident was not prescribed nor taking any antipsychotic medication. The MDS nurse acknowledged that the MDS was miscoded after reviewing the records, and the Director of Nursing confirmed the expectation that the MDS should accurately reflect the medications taken by residents.
